Visitor Policy — Fire Drill Roll Call. During any alarm at the Brindlehart Annex, facilities staff escort all visitors to Muster Point C behind the cycle shed. Visitors answer roll call under their host's name; hosts confirm headcount with the drill marshal before anyone re-enters. Unaccompanied visitors report directly to the marshal. Do not hold doors for stragglers. Re-entry begins only after the all-clear from the Kettleworth fire warden. Facilities desk staff re-open the lobby turnstiles using the standard pass code below.

door code, tajof-kageg: bdg-QVDCE-3

Finance Review Summary — Corvane Product Line Pricing

Prepared for sales leads.

Our review of the Corvane line shows current list prices sit roughly 8% below comparable offerings, while gross margin has slipped to 31% due to component cost inflation. We recommend a staged increase: 4% at the next catalog refresh, with a further 3% contingent on renewal rates holding. Discount authority should be tightened to 10% without director approval. Volume customers will receive advance notice. The rationale tied to our broader plans is noted below.

board note of tahog-yagef: Headcount on the Ralael team goes from 9 to 80 by the end of April. Gross margin on Ralael came in at 15 percent against a plan of 5 percent.

## Runbook: Role-Based Access — Fernwiki

Reviewers should understand how Fernwiki enforces roles before approving permission-related changes. Access checks happen at two layers: the gateway validates the role claim on each request, and the page service re-checks against the role cache before any write. A mismatch between these layers caused last quarter's privilege-escalation near-miss, so both must always be updated together. For context during review, the current role-service configuration values appear below.

settings of yawif-yafop:
[druys]
port = 9000
region = south-3
host = druys.zemvarsoft.internal
team = frador
timeout_ms = 3000
retries = 4

// MAX_AUDIT_ROWS caps the number of entries the Ledgerpane viewer
// fetches per page. Raising it past 500 caused noticeable stalls on
// the Quillharbor staging cluster, so keep changes coordinated with
// the pagination team. The export path ignores this cap entirely and
// streams instead. The value below was last validated against the
// build identified by the token on the next line.

pipeline stamp: htk4_66df